Lua脚本编程是一种轻量级的编程语言,广泛应用于游戏开发、嵌入式系统、网站脚本等领域。对于初学者来说,Lua的语法简洁,易于上手。本文将为你提供一份详细的Lua脚本编程入门教程下载指南,帮助你从基础到实战,轻松掌握Lua编程。
第一部分:Lua基础语法
1.1 Lua数据类型
Lua支持多种数据类型,包括:
- 数字:整数和浮点数
- 字符串:用于存储文本
- 布尔值:true和false
- 表:类似于其他编程语言中的字典或哈希表
- 函数:Lua的核心特性之一
- nil:表示无值或空值
1.2 Lua变量
Lua使用动态类型,变量不需要声明类型。变量的命名规则与大多数编程语言类似,可以使用字母、数字和下划线,但不能以数字开头。
1.3 Lua运算符
Lua支持多种运算符,包括算术运算符、比较运算符、逻辑运算符等。
第二部分:Lua控制结构
2.1 循环语句
Lua支持for循环、while循环和repeat循环。
2.2 条件语句
Lua使用if语句进行条件判断。
2.3 函数
Lua的函数定义简单,使用function关键字。
第三部分:Lua实战案例
3.1 游戏开发
Lua在游戏开发中应用广泛,例如《魔兽世界》、《英雄联盟》等游戏都使用了Lua脚本。
3.2 网站脚本
Lua可以用于网站后端开发,例如Laravel框架支持Lua作为模板引擎。
3.3 嵌入式系统
Lua可以用于嵌入式系统开发,例如在智能家居设备中实现用户界面。
第四部分:Lua教程下载指南
4.1 在线教程
- Lua官方文档:https://www.lua.org/pil/
- Lua教程网:https://www.lua.org.cn/
4.2 书籍推荐
- 《Lua程序设计》
- 《Lua编程精粹》
- 《Lua实战》
4.3 视频教程
- B站:搜索“Lua教程”或“Lua编程”
- 网易云课堂:搜索“Lua编程入门”
第五部分:总结
Lua脚本编程是一种简单易学的编程语言,适合初学者入门。通过本文的教程下载指南,相信你已经对Lua编程有了初步的了解。希望你在学习过程中,能够不断实践,提高自己的编程技能。
